Draft genome sequence of Methylobacterium sp. 37f isolated from forest soil
Toungporn Uttarotai1, Terry J McGenity2, Sawannee Sutheeworapong3
1Department of Highland Agriculture and Natural Resources, Faculty of Agriculture, Chiang Mai University, Chiang Mai, Thailand.
Abstract:
In this study, we report the draft genome sequence data of Methylobacterium sp. 37f, isolated from soil beneath Quercus semiserrata Roxb. in Thailand. The genome consists of 5,305,449 base pairs, with a GC content of 67.5%.
